Dev ShahinTenetsSecure and cost effective Datadog communication via AWS PrivateLinkIn VTS Engineering’s journey with Datadog, we initially deployed datadog agents on 3 kubernetes clusters and they worked seamlessly, until…Sep 30Sep 30
Dev ShahinBuilding VTSGithub Actions observability with DatadogExploring datadog for observability into CI with Github ActionsJun 241Jun 241
Dev ShahinTenetsSaving networking costs for traffic flow between Flux <> GithubBehind mysterious NAT gateway (AWS) cost increases for outbound trafficApr 113Apr 113
Dev ShahinTenetsIstio: Assuming trust between clusters in the same mesh with different CAsWorking with Istio over the past year, having a single multi-cluster multi-network mesh worked fine until a cross-region scenario came up.Jan 25Jan 25
Dev ShahinBuilding VTSSolving overlapping CIDR blocks networking problem in AWSRunning into a situation where the VPC networks you manage have overlapping CIDR blocks? Read on!Jun 2, 2023Jun 2, 2023
Dev ShahinBuilding VTSManaging self hosted CI runners at scale with EC2 spot instancesA cost effective solution for running self hosted runners at scale using Github actions and AWS EC2 Spot instancesAug 24, 2022Aug 24, 2022
Dev ShahinBuilding VTSHow to overcome Docker Hub rate limits in Github ActionsOur learnings on how to solve different Docker Hub rate limiting scenarios in self-hosted runnersJun 27, 2022Jun 27, 2022
Dev ShahinBuilding VTSBattle tested strategies for speeding up CI builds5 strategies to speed up CI execution timesMay 5, 2022May 5, 2022
Dev ShahinTenetsHow to orchestrate a virtual Android & iOS device lab on Azure DevOpsOrchestrating your own mobile device lab can surely be intimidating, however spinning up a virtual device lab on infrastructure which you…Nov 27, 2021Nov 27, 2021
Dev ShahinTenetsDetox <> webview tests are a realityYes, the support is WIP but it’s possible!Jul 9, 2021Jul 9, 2021